What is Road Bike Handlebar Angle?
In cycling, the Road Bike Handlebar Angle refers to the tilt of your bike’s handlebars relative to the frame. This angle adjustment can significantly impact your comfort and control while riding. In simple terms, it’s the angle at which your handlebars are set. Though it may seem minor, this adjustment can greatly influence your overall riding experience.

Why Adjust Road Bike Handlebar Angle?
There are several reasons to adjust your handlebar angle. Firstly, comfort is key in cycling. If the angle is off, it can lead to discomfort or pain in your wrists, shoulders, or back. Adjusting the angle helps you find the most comfortable position for your riding style, reducing discomfort. Additionally, the right handlebar angle can improve your control over the bike, making it easier to handle different terrains, whether climbing, descending, or riding at high speeds.
Benefits of Correctly Adjusting Road Bike Handlebar Angle
Finding the right handlebar angle brings numerous benefits. Firstly, it greatly enhances your riding comfort, allowing you to ride longer without feeling fatigued. Secondly, it can improve your riding posture, increasing your efficiency and power output. Finally, it boosts your safety by giving you better control over the bike, reducing the risk of accidents caused by an improper handlebar angle.
In summary, adjusting your Road Bike Handlebar Angle not only makes your ride more comfortable but also more efficient and safer.
